by The Times-Picayune
Tuesday May 12, 2009, 6:01 AM
Parishioners of Our Lady of Lourdes Catholic Church in St. Bernard Parish
will gather today to celebrate the reconstruction of their church.

Construction is already underway, but parishioners want to gather to
celebrate and give thanks, the Archdiocese of New Orleans said in a news
release.

The event begins at 4 p.m. at the site, 2621 Colonial Boulevard in Violet.

The church was flooded during Hurricane Katrina in 2005.

Father John Arnonne will lead the gathering with a formal blessing of the
site. In addition to parishioners, officials from the archdiocese and St.
Bernard Parish government will also be on hand.

"This feels like a long time coming," said Marianne Brazille, a member of
the church rebuilding committee.

"We wanted to show the community that this was really happening, the church
is being built and we're not just talking about it anymore," she added.

Our Lady of Lourdes is one of three Catholic Church parishes operating in
St. Bernard Parish and shares Arnonne with St. Bernard Parish in St.
Bernard.
